public inbox for gentoo-commits@lists.gentoo.org
 help / color / mirror / Atom feed
From: "Yixun Lan" <dlan@gentoo.org>
To: gentoo-commits@lists.gentoo.org
Subject: [gentoo-commits] repo/gentoo:master commit in: net-im/signal-cli-bin/
Date: Tue, 19 Nov 2024 01:37:56 +0000 (UTC)	[thread overview]
Message-ID: <1731980232.2d2791c3a92e8dab58fe24a2ad4b6a9644790c2d.dlan@gentoo> (raw)

commit:     2d2791c3a92e8dab58fe24a2ad4b6a9644790c2d
Author:     Julien Roy <julien <AT> jroy <DOT> ca>
AuthorDate: Mon Nov 18 22:45:01 2024 +0000
Commit:     Yixun Lan <dlan <AT> gentoo <DOT> org>
CommitDate: Tue Nov 19 01:37:12 2024 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=2d2791c3

net-im/signal-cli-bin: add 0.13.9

Signed-off-by: Julien Roy <julien <AT> jroy.ca>
Signed-off-by: Yixun Lan <dlan <AT> gentoo.org>

 net-im/signal-cli-bin/Manifest                     |  3 ++
 net-im/signal-cli-bin/signal-cli-bin-0.13.9.ebuild | 57 ++++++++++++++++++++++
 2 files changed, 60 insertions(+)

diff --git a/net-im/signal-cli-bin/Manifest b/net-im/signal-cli-bin/Manifest
index e00539abdbd2..6ba9f2d8ed4a 100644
--- a/net-im/signal-cli-bin/Manifest
+++ b/net-im/signal-cli-bin/Manifest
@@ -4,3 +4,6 @@ DIST signal-cli-bin-0.13.1.signal-cli.1.adoc 28070 BLAKE2B 6530cefd79ca26673f8dd
 DIST signal-cli-bin-0.13.2.README.md 5538 BLAKE2B 9cef6c3db846dada9e855e445d2a0465b1ba6495e27cf4366bdf34e5c505ec5bf76c8d898a1d36a564e4a983eefd401cc94ab71804c6bd30367c84af065504d4 SHA512 575d355a7969dd748958c945c7d3c92de77882a63bf7111062d417127e465b1975e55a13853b83ccecf1307c0baf9eb1057c48363bd78a729b6f1c9e19ab134d
 DIST signal-cli-bin-0.13.2.gh.tar.gz 57251017 BLAKE2B a9a34e8e4bcab9e0825a4c037cc9b69255d46aaefbe8185eeb9b7d56fe7cd40e5a2f65a3873b72c6e1dbbd1251d6ff1b9206c68dc7db09df72be200dd77a48cc SHA512 472a558038a21e323c4f56c7698b31a2901ffcf318844fa787bb2b611621b7ae34a883bb3465cebf3495fa4b5b450b9ef5a6c9298f44996628cc4f517d79bd25
 DIST signal-cli-bin-0.13.2.signal-cli.1.adoc 28146 BLAKE2B a8bb25ccaed0cb3bf8583985f103b628b344646e5eb3aa62171b2e97a2f5131da3026891abc6e98ebae9107e55ad0846a0f9ce4f8e5d5e072e00f85b8d372ee6 SHA512 df82d33c0f53bbb641cb5fc4c85182b5f937ad30c0784ef2d183c91bf2ae23367960169a05bbf2e1d2f72aa76e26cd1d14c72ddf7ea369d5cefc0bed28607561
+DIST signal-cli-bin-0.13.9.README.md 5538 BLAKE2B 8276e8f4f596bd639ba54f9f5bea3a1810632c63c40ba2cfe9865b1ced61366e80dd5b82e92c2302696ad0451858fc0125e62c560eb0cd1ab1e754f6f16923f6 SHA512 5dc59f87941de0e5b53e006c40d2a6a4086b114bdd8e8191ab8be2177561d70a2b1b6bdc0257d96c19b082febc90c33541e313b3022b4c1f029e4a0677574a24
+DIST signal-cli-bin-0.13.9.gh.tar.gz 81929098 BLAKE2B d4ccc4514b6d159fae0dddfadb11b86603a42ec92681e11f901af3f33fcc426c7b256c12974e4049fd780cb5c9383daf557c74f9d3d6adfb948123bd4c319f2b SHA512 8b2306c0ac8354704d0f8523ca446f74cc334b66fa9ecd922e5c07f4a4800d9c7a4e497ffdf549a76c4e0a7d83f541b601c6e690f122976a643d102c9e60180f
+DIST signal-cli-bin-0.13.9.signal-cli.1.adoc 28911 BLAKE2B 71c806b2fb170fbf35d794ad53d71ccfa07d7d66388dbe65e84d555b756bd0f43fad8deb7bcbc1a47bfbe44d53f65155ae6145b1b0ed26af9f51fbee149762ac SHA512 0ae86aff535b909ae63e194f32398b934d826524f3609819ac00228e874c57e490edba34760fe4cc3980aa185a319d9888825c28bbb5b0bf14790de4f95a814b

diff --git a/net-im/signal-cli-bin/signal-cli-bin-0.13.9.ebuild b/net-im/signal-cli-bin/signal-cli-bin-0.13.9.ebuild
new file mode 100644
index 000000000000..200ffb194879
--- /dev/null
+++ b/net-im/signal-cli-bin/signal-cli-bin-0.13.9.ebuild
@@ -0,0 +1,57 @@
+# Copyright 2021-2024 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+MY_P="signal-cli-${PV}"
+DESCRIPTION="Send and receive messages of Signal Messenger over a command line interface"
+HOMEPAGE="https://github.com/AsamK/signal-cli"
+SRC_URI="
+	https://github.com/AsamK/signal-cli/releases/download/v${PV}/${MY_P}.tar.gz -> ${P}.gh.tar.gz
+	https://github.com/AsamK/signal-cli/raw/v${PV}/README.md -> ${P}.README.md
+	https://github.com/AsamK/signal-cli/raw/v${PV}/man/signal-cli.1.adoc -> ${P}.signal-cli.1.adoc
+"
+S="${WORKDIR}/${MY_P}"
+
+LICENSE="GPL-3"
+SLOT="0"
+KEYWORDS="~amd64"
+
+DEPEND="
+	virtual/jre:21
+"
+RDEPEND="${DEPEND}"
+BDEPEND="
+	app-text/asciidoc
+"
+
+PATCHES=(
+	"${FILESDIR}/${PN}-0.13.1-use-working-java-version.patch"
+)
+
+src_unpack() {
+	default
+	cp "${DISTDIR}/${P}.signal-cli.1.adoc" signal-cli.1.adoc || die
+}
+
+src_compile() {
+	default
+	a2x --no-xmllint --doctype manpage --format manpage "${WORKDIR}/signal-cli.1.adoc" || die
+}
+
+src_install() {
+	dodir /opt/signal-cli/{lib,bin}
+	insinto /opt/signal-cli
+	doins -r lib
+	into /opt/signal-cli
+	dobin bin/signal-cli
+	dosym -r /opt/signal-cli/bin/signal-cli /usr/bin/signal-cli
+	newdoc "${DISTDIR}/${P}.README.md" README.md
+	doman "${WORKDIR}/signal-cli.1"
+}
+
+pkg_postinst() {
+	elog "Please read /usr/share/doc/${PF}/README.md.bz2"
+	elog "how to register signal-cli with the signal service and how to send"
+	elog "and receive messages"
+}


             reply	other threads:[~2024-11-19  1:37 UTC|newest]

Thread overview: 10+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2024-11-19  1:37 Yixun Lan [this message]
  -- strict thread matches above, loose matches on Subject: below --
2024-12-29  0:11 [gentoo-commits] repo/gentoo:master commit in: net-im/signal-cli-bin/ Yixun Lan
2024-11-19  1:37 Yixun Lan
2024-04-08 12:56 Yixun Lan
2024-03-03  1:13 Yixun Lan
2024-02-18  0:16 Sam James
2024-01-06  9:55 Yixun Lan
2024-01-06  9:55 Yixun Lan
2024-01-06  9:55 Yixun Lan
2022-12-23 11:04 Viorel Munteanu

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=1731980232.2d2791c3a92e8dab58fe24a2ad4b6a9644790c2d.dlan@gentoo \
    --to=dlan@gentoo.org \
    --cc=gentoo-commits@lists.gentoo.org \
    --cc=gentoo-dev@lists.gentoo.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ox